This book offers a historical and technical introduction to music, designed for those passionate about music but whose knowledge of it largely comes from practice rather than theory. The author takes the reader through the origins of music, from its earliest identifiable forms in ancient Greece up until the birth of modern tonality. This historical framework gives way to an examination of musical fundamentals such as the Pythagorean scale and the principles that govern harmony. Through these, the book explores the origins of our present musical system, which the author argues has its roots in both the natural properties of sound and the artistic innovations that arose in the Middle Ages. The book concludes with a thought-provoking look at how our understanding of music is constantly evolving and how the concepts and techniques of the past continue to inform the music of the present day.
